Parents Reconciling Network Luncheon
People jammed into First Christian Church for the Parents Reconciling Network (PRN) Luncheon in Fort Worth today. PRN's mission is: "We envision a United Methodist Church which in both policy and practice accords all persons, regardless of sexual orientation or gender identity, full participation in the life of the church."
